Understanding the Basics: Prams vs. Strollers
Before diving into the information of transitioning from prams to strollers, it is vital to understand the key differences between these two types of baby transportation.
FunctionPramStrollerAppropriate AgeNewborn to ~ 6 months6 months and beyondDesignFlat lying surface for infantsUpright seat with a harnessMobilityTypically heavier, bulkierLighter, typically foldablePositioningFixed, typically non-adjustableReclining options readily availableManeuverabilityLess nimble, can be cumbersome in tight areasMore nimble, simpler to browsePram: The Newborn Cozy Nest
A pram is particularly designed for newborns, enabling them to lie flat while they sleep. It usually features a soft bed mattress and is developed to protect infants from harsh ecological elements. While prams double provide a comfy environment for kids, their bulkiness can make them cumbersome, particularly when browsing crowded locations.
Stroller: The Growing Companion
On the other hand, strollers are developed for older babies and toddlers. They feature a more upright seating position, making it much easier for kids to observe the world around them. Strollers can be found in different designs, from lightweight to jogger types, providing adaptability for various way of lives. Aspects to Consider for a Smooth Transition
When moving from a pram to a stroller, several aspects can influence the choice. Below are some essential considerations:
Age and Developmental Milestones
Make sure that your baby can support their head independently, normally in between 4 to 6 months of age.Try to find indications of preparedness, such as the capability to stay up or show interest in their surroundings.
Comfort
Examine the weight and size of the stroller to guarantee it matches your lifestyle.Try to find strollers with adjustable seating and cushioning for included convenience.
Usage Scenarios
Consider how and where you will be utilizing the stroller. Do you plan to use it for day-to-day walks, travel, or shopping?If you are an active moms and dad, a jogging stroller may be a preferred choice.
Safety Features
Prioritize strollers with a five-point harness, stability, and a sturdy frame.Search for strollers that have actually gone through security testing and accreditations.
Storage and Portability

Transitioning from a pram to a stroller can be a smooth process with the following ideas:
1. Gradual Introduction
Start by taking brief trips in the stroller. This enables the kid to adapt to the new experience without frustrating them.
2. Include Familiarity
Bring along a familiar blanket or toy from the pram to provide convenience and reassurance for your baby in the stroller.
3. Change to the Environment
Enable your baby to experience various environments from the stroller, such as parks or shopping mall, to make the transition more enjoyable.
4. Observe Reactions
Take notice of your kid's reactions throughout the shift. If they appear unpleasant, make changes to the seating or supply additional cushioning.
5. Engage with Your Child
Utilize this time to bond with your kid by talking, singing, or pointing out fascinating sights while strolling.

The correct time to shift generally takes place in between 4 to 6 months, depending on your baby's ability to support their head and sit up independently.
Q2: Are all strollers safe for babies?
Not all strollers are created for babies. Constantly check the manufacturer's standards and ensure that the stroller includes a completely reclining seat for more youthful babies.
Q3: How can I guarantee my baby is comfortable in a stroller?
Search for strollers with padded seats, adjustable recline positions, and add-on accessories like infant head assistance or additional cushioning.
Q4: Can I use a stroller for jogging?
Yes, but guarantee you choose a stroller specifically created for jogging as they have actually functions like improved suspension and bigger wheels for stability.
Q5: What should I do if my baby withstands the stroller?
If your baby appears uncomfortable or resistant, take small actions by making the experience enjoyable and acquainting them with it slowly.
